BGP Details & Implementation: Part 1
This course provides a complete and practical overview of BGP peering establishment, optimization, security, and troubleshooting. It is designed for learners who want to understand how BGP neighbor relationships are formed, how they can be fine-tuned for different network designs, and how common peering issues can be identified and resolved. Throughout the course, you will learn the key differences between iBGP and eBGP peering, including how each type of peer relationship behaves and where it is commonly used. The training also covers basic BGP authentication, helping learners understand how to secure BGP sessions and prevent unauthorized peer connections. You will explore important BGP peering features such as eBGP Multihop, Update-Source, and Disable-Connected Check. These topics help explain how BGP sessions can be established in more flexible designs, including scenarios where peers are not directly connected or where loopback interfaces are used for stable peering. The course also explains BGP peering sanity checks, neighbor states, and common troubleshooting methods. Learners will understand how to recognize different BGP session states, identify configuration or reachability problems, and resolve common issues that prevent successful neighbor formation. Additional topics include BGP peering collisions and methods to avoid them, as well as using TTL Security to help protect BGP infrastructure against denial-of-service attacks. The course also covers fast neighbor failure detection using failover mechanisms, timer adjustments, and BFD integration to improve convergence and reduce downtime. By the end of this course, learners will have a strong understanding of how to configure, secure, optimize, and troubleshoot BGP peering relationships in enterprise and service provider network environments.
Instructor

Keith Bogart
Course Instructor
Keith started his networking career as customer service representative at Cisco Systems in 1996. His desire to learn more soon led him to a position as a Cisco Technical Assistance Center (TAC) engineer on the “Dial-Access” team, and within six months he had obtained his Dial-ISP CCIE. He later became a network consulting engineer and obtained his CCNA certification while teaching the technologies to Cisco employees during his lunch breaks. Keith was the first instructor on Cisco’s TAC Training team, where he taught a wide range of internetworking topics and later developed and taught other courses such as routing protocols, LAN switching, MPLS, 802.1x, and CCNA. After almost 17 years with Cisco, Keith joined a small startup and focused on 802.11 Wi-Fi technologies, during which time he obtained his CWNA certification. He is now very happy to be working as an instructor for Routing & Switching. Keith lives in Raleigh, North Carolina, with his wife, son, and daughter. When he is not teaching Bootcamps, Keith can be found at home with his family, reading, or working in the yard.
